Using Viral Marketing for Your Business: Lessons from Jockey.com
Online videos are all the rage nowadays; and businesses are jumping into the bandwagon. According to the research of Nielsen Company, an estimated 81 million people who access the Internet over broadband in the U.S. watch broadband video at home or at work — and growing fast. Get People to Receive and Open Your Marketing Emails
The deluge of spam has affected the legitimate marketers’ goal of reaching their customers’ email boxes. Email filters are becoming more sophisticated, even to the point of being excessive.
